Trigger.dev
Visitar sitio webTrigger.dev Visión general
Trigger.dev es una plataforma de código abierto para trabajos en segundo plano e infraestructura de IA, diseñada para desarrolladores modernos. Le permite crear flujos de trabajo de larga duración, resilientes y tareas impulsadas por IA utilizando código asíncrono estándar en su repositorio existente. La plataforma abstrae las complejidades de la gestión de colas, servidores y escalado elástico, permitiendo a los desarrolladores centrarse en la construcción de la lógica de la aplicación en lugar de gestionar la infraestructura. Sin tiempos de espera, con reintentos automáticos y una observabilidad completa, Trigger.dev asegura que sus tareas críticas se ejecuten de manera fiable.
Está específicamente diseñado para manejar las demandas de las aplicaciones de IA, proporcionando una forma fluida de llamar a las API de IA (como OpenAI, Anthropic, etc.), encadenar prompts y construir agentes de IA sofisticados. Su API Realtime única le permite transmitir el progreso de las tareas y las respuestas de los LLM directamente a su frontend, creando experiencias de usuario interactivas y transparentes.
Cómo usar Trigger.dev
Usar Trigger.dev es sencillo y se integra directamente en su flujo de trabajo de desarrollo:
- Instalar el SDK: Añada el SDK de Trigger.dev a su proyecto de Node.js (TypeScript) o Python. Es compatible con frameworks populares como Next.js, Remix, SvelteKit y Bun.
- Definir una Tarea: Escriba una tarea como una simple función asíncrona dentro de su base de código. Puede configurar propiedades como el ID, políticas de reintento (intentos máximos, factor de retroceso) y más. Por ejemplo, puede crear una tarea para generar contenido usando GPT-4o y una imagen con DALL-E 3.
- Disparar la Tarea: Invoque sus tareas desde cualquier parte de su aplicación: en respuesta a un webhook, una acción del usuario, una programación cron o una llamada directa a la API. Puede pasar un payload con los datos necesarios para la tarea.
- Monitorear y Depurar: Use el panel de control de Trigger.dev para obtener una observabilidad completa de sus ejecuciones. Puede ver registros detallados, trazas, estados y metadatos. Configure alertas por correo electrónico, Slack o webhooks para ser notificado de los fallos.
- Integrar con el Frontend: Utilice la API Realtime y los hooks de React (por ejemplo, `subscribeToRun`) para mostrar el estado en vivo de sus trabajos en segundo plano en la interfaz de usuario de su aplicación, proporcionando una experiencia fluida para sus usuarios.
Características principales de Trigger.dev
- Sin Tiempos de Espera: Ejecute tareas durante el tiempo que necesite, desde segundos hasta días, sin alcanzar los límites de ejecución comunes en entornos sin servidor.
- Orquestación de IA: Construya flujos de trabajo de IA complejos, incluyendo encadenamiento de prompts, enrutamiento de tareas a modelos especializados, ejecución paralela y orquestación de múltiples agentes de IA.
- Ejecución Duradera y Reintentos: Configure reintentos automáticos y personalizables para tareas fallidas para garantizar la fiabilidad. El versionado asegura que los cambios en el código no afecten a las tareas en curso.
- API Realtime y Streams: Transmita el estado de la tarea, metadatos y respuestas de LLM directamente a su frontend, permitiendo actualizaciones de la interfaz de usuario en tiempo real y experiencias de agente interactivas.
- Observabilidad Rica: Un panel de control completo con filtrado avanzado, registro, trazado y acciones masivas para monitorear, depurar y gestionar fácilmente sus trabajos.
- Experiencia Centrada en el Desarrollador: Escriba tareas en TypeScript o Python puro, integre con su stack existente (Prisma, Puppeteer, FFmpeg) y use una potente CLI para el desarrollo local y el despliegue.
- Código Abierto y Autoalojable: Con licencia Apache 2.0, Trigger.dev puede ser completamente autoalojado en Docker o Kubernetes para un control total sobre sus datos e infraestructura.
- Extensiones de Build Personalizadas: Personalice libremente su proceso de build, paquete e imagen de contenedor instalando paquetes del sistema (apt-get) o usando herramientas como esbuild y FFmpeg.
Casos de uso para Trigger.dev
Trigger.dev es versátil y puede ser utilizado para una amplia gama de aplicaciones:
- Creación de Contenido con IA: Automatice la generación de publicaciones de blog, contenido de redes sociales e imágenes encadenando llamadas a varios modelos de IA.
- Agentes de IA Complejos: Construya agentes autónomos para investigación profunda, análisis de datos o soporte al cliente, completos con flujos de trabajo de intervención humana para verificación.
- Pipelines de Procesamiento de Datos: Procese archivos grandes, como la transcodificación de video con FFmpeg, la conversión de documentos (PDF a imágenes) o el raspado de datos web con Puppeteer.
- Campañas de Correo Electrónico Automatizadas: Envíe secuencias de correo electrónico personalizadas y de varios pasos utilizando integraciones con servicios como Resend.
- ETL y Sincronización de Datos: Cree trabajos fiables para extraer, transformar y cargar datos entre diferentes bases de datos y servicios.
- Notificaciones en Tiempo Real: Muestre a los usuarios el progreso en vivo de operaciones de larga duración como una importación de CSV, la generación de un informe o el procesamiento de un video.
Ventajas de Trigger.dev
Trigger.dev ofrece ventajas significativas sobre las soluciones tradicionales como los sistemas de cola caseros o las funciones sin servidor limitadas. Sus principales fortalezas son su excelente experiencia de desarrollador, su resiliencia y su enfoque en las aplicaciones de IA modernas. Al permitir a los desarrolladores escribir trabajos como código dentro de su proyecto, simplifica el mantenimiento y el control de versiones. La eliminación de los tiempos de espera y el robusto mecanismo de reintento proporcionan un nivel de fiabilidad que es difícil de lograr de otra manera. Además, su naturaleza de código abierto ofrece flexibilidad y evita la dependencia de un proveedor, mientras que el servicio gestionado en la nube proporciona una solución escalable y sin complicaciones.
Precios y planes
Trigger.dev opera con un modelo de precios freemium, basado en el uso. Hay un generoso nivel gratuito que permite a los desarrolladores empezar y construir aplicaciones sin ningún coste inicial. Los planes de pago escalan con sus necesidades, y solo paga por lo que usa, principalmente en función del número de ejecuciones y su duración. Este modelo es rentable ya que asegura que no está pagando por servidores inactivos. Para las empresas que requieren un control total, hay disponible una opción de autoalojamiento. La información detallada sobre los precios está disponible en su sitio web oficial.
Trigger.dev Comentarios (0)
Inicie sesión para publicar comentarios
Iniciar sesión yaTrigger.devAnálisis de tráfico del sitio web
Estado del tráfico más reciente
Estado
Tendencia de tráfico mensual
Ubicación geográfica
Top 5 países/regiones
-
🇺🇸 United States50,62%
-
🇮🇳 India31,79%
-
🇩🇪 Germany6,64%
-
🇧🇷 Brazil5,51%
-
🇨🇦 Canada5,44%
Fuente de tráfico
| Tipo de fuente | Porcentaje |
|---|---|
|
Tráfico directo
|
93,58% |
|
Tráfico de referencia
|
4,64% |
|
Correo
|
1,78% |
Palabras clave populares
| Palabra clave | Costo por clic |
|---|---|
|
$1,60
|
|
|
$5,06
|
|
|
$0,00
|
|
|
$0,00
|
|
|
$0,00
|
Trigger.dev Alternativas
Ver todo
Rivet
Rivet es una biblioteca de código abierto para desarrolladores que construyen aplicaciones escalables y en tiempo real con …
Rivet es una biblioteca de código abierto para desarrolladores que construyen aplicaciones escalables y en tiempo real con estado duradero. Proporciona "actores" de computación con estado y de larga duración que simplifican tareas complejas como la creación de agentes de IA, aplicaciones colaborativas y juegos multijugador. Con características como comunicación en tiempo real integrada, tolerancia a fallos y despliegue en el borde, Rivet ofrece una alternativa potente y autohospedable a servicios como los Durable Objects de Cloudflare.
BuildShip
BuildShip es una plataforma de bajo código, impulsada por IA, para construir visualmente flujos de trabajo de backend, …
BuildShip es una plataforma de bajo código, impulsada por IA, para construir visualmente flujos de trabajo de backend, APIs y tareas programadas. Conecta cualquier modelo de IA, base de datos o herramienta usando una interfaz de arrastrar y soltar o prompts en lenguaje natural. Pasa de la idea a un backend escalable y listo para producción en minutos, con la flexibilidad de usar JavaScript/TypeScript para personalización avanzada. Ideal para desarrolladores y creadores por igual.
Supabase
Supabase es una alternativa de código abierto a Firebase, que proporciona una solución de backend completa construida sobre …
Supabase es una alternativa de código abierto a Firebase, que proporciona una solución de backend completa construida sobre Postgres. Ofrece un conjunto de herramientas que incluye base de datos, autenticación, APIs instantáneas, edge functions, suscripciones en tiempo real, almacenamiento y embeddings vectoriales para acelerar el desarrollo de aplicaciones desde el prototipo hasta la producción.
Gadget
Gadget es una plataforma de desarrollo todo en uno y sin servidor, diseñada para acelerar el desarrollo de …
Gadget es una plataforma de desarrollo todo en uno y sin servidor, diseñada para acelerar el desarrollo de aplicaciones web full-stack, especialmente para el ecosistema de Shopify. Automatiza la infraestructura de backend, incluyendo bases de datos, APIs y autenticación, permitiendo a los desarrolladores construir y lanzar aplicaciones escalables, como las de Shopify, de manera significativamente más rápida. Un asistente de IA integrado agiliza aún más el proceso de codificación.
Backmesh
Backmesh es un Backend como Servicio (BaaS) de código abierto diseñado para aplicaciones de IA. Actúa como un …
Backmesh es un Backend como Servicio (BaaS) de código abierto diseñado para aplicaciones de IA. Actúa como un Gateway de API de LLM seguro, permitiendo a los desarrolladores llamar a APIs de LLM como OpenAI y Gemini directamente desde aplicaciones web o móviles sin exponer claves privadas. Ofrece características como autenticación JWT, limitación de tasa por usuario y análisis integrados para gestionar y monitorear el uso de la API de manera efectiva.
Open Interpreter
Una herramienta de código abierto que permite a los Grandes Modelos de Lenguaje (LLMs) ejecutar código (Python, Shell, …
Una herramienta de código abierto que permite a los Grandes Modelos de Lenguaje (LLMs) ejecutar código (Python, Shell, etc.) localmente en tu ordenador. Proporciona una interfaz de lenguaje natural para tu máquina, permitiendo tareas complejas como análisis de datos, gestión de archivos y automatización con acceso completo a las capacidades de tu sistema.
Convex
Convex es una plataforma de backend como servicio (BaaS) para desarrolladores web, que ofrece una base de datos …
Convex es una plataforma de backend como servicio (BaaS) para desarrolladores web, que ofrece una base de datos TypeScript reactiva que simplifica la creación de aplicaciones full-stack y en tiempo real. Proporciona funciones serverless, almacenamiento de archivos y búsqueda vectorial con seguridad de tipos de extremo a extremo, lo que la convierte en una alternativa potente y amigable para los desarrolladores a Firebase.
Rowy
Rowy es una plataforma de código bajo y de código abierto que proporciona una interfaz similar a Airtable …
Rowy es una plataforma de código bajo y de código abierto que proporciona una interfaz similar a Airtable para Firebase y Google Cloud. Permite a los usuarios gestionar bases de datos, crear funciones en la nube y automatizar flujos de trabajo con la simplicidad de una hoja de cálculo, combinada con el poder del código personalizado.
Agent TARS
Agent TARS es un potente agente de IA multimodal de código abierto, diseñado para desarrolladores y equipos. Automatiza …
Agent TARS es un potente agente de IA multimodal de código abierto, diseñado para desarrolladores y equipos. Automatiza flujos de trabajo complejos integrando a la perfección operaciones de navegador, interfaces de línea de comandos y sistemas de archivos. Aprovechando la interpretación visual y el razonamiento sofisticado, maneja eficientemente diversas tareas, desde la automatización avanzada del navegador hasta integraciones complejas de herramientas, aumentando la productividad y agilizando los procesos de desarrollo.
codegate
Codegate es un gateway de seguridad de código abierto y un marco de multiplexación para sistemas de agentes …
Codegate es un gateway de seguridad de código abierto y un marco de multiplexación para sistemas de agentes de IA. Desarrollado por Stacklok, proporciona espacios de trabajo seguros y control de acceso basado en políticas, permitiendo a los desarrolladores construir y gestionar aplicaciones complejas de múltiples agentes de forma segura y eficiente.
Trigger.dev Categoría
Trigger.dev Etiquetas
Trigger.dev Herramienta de IA
Trigger.dev Función de incrustar
Simplemente copie el código de inserción de abajo y pegue la insignia en su blog, artículo o sitio web oficial para dirigir el tráfico directamente a la página de detalles de esta herramienta, ¡aumentando rápidamente la exposición y el número de usuarios!
Aún no hay comentarios, ¡sé el primero en comentar!